app聊天室源码的隐私保护措施有哪些?

随着移动互联网的快速发展,各种社交应用层出不穷。在这些应用中,聊天室作为一种重要的社交功能,深受用户喜爱。然而,聊天室在提供便捷沟通的同时,也面临着隐私泄露的风险。本文将探讨app聊天室源码的隐私保护措施,帮助开发者更好地保护用户隐私。

一、数据加密

数据加密是保护用户隐私的基础。在app聊天室源码中,对用户名、密码、聊天内容等敏感信息进行加密处理,可以有效防止数据泄露。常见的加密算法有AES、RSA等。

二、数据脱敏

为了防止用户隐私泄露,开发者可以对聊天内容进行脱敏处理。例如,将用户名、手机号等敏感信息进行模糊处理,仅显示部分字符。这样,即使聊天内容被泄露,也无法直接识别用户身份。

三、访问控制

1. 用户身份验证:在用户登录聊天室时,要求输入用户名和密码,并通过验证码等方式防止恶意攻击。

2. 权限控制:根据用户角色和权限,限制用户在聊天室中的操作。例如,普通用户只能查看聊天内容,管理员可以管理聊天室。

3. 限制IP访问:对聊天室进行IP限制,防止恶意攻击和非法访问。

四、日志记录与审计

1. 日志记录:记录用户登录、聊天等操作,以便追踪异常行为。

2. 审计:定期对聊天室进行审计,检查是否存在安全隐患。

五、第三方服务安全

1. 选择可靠的服务提供商:在接入第三方服务时,选择具有良好信誉和严格隐私保护措施的服务提供商。

2. 数据安全协议:与第三方服务提供商签订数据安全协议,明确数据使用范围和保密义务。

案例分析

某知名聊天室应用在上线初期,由于未能充分重视隐私保护,导致用户聊天记录被非法获取。后来,该应用采取了上述隐私保护措施,有效降低了用户隐私泄露的风险。

总之,app聊天室源码的隐私保护措施至关重要。开发者应从数据加密、数据脱敏、访问控制、日志记录与审计、第三方服务安全等方面入手,全面保护用户隐私。只有这样,才能赢得用户的信任,推动聊天室应用的健康发展。

猜你喜欢:电竞直播解决方案